How to detect right clicks on mobs in minecraft (1.17.1+)
Mari0_0 Mari0_0
2.81K subscribers
518 views
0

 Published On Sep 28, 2021

JAVA EDITION
join my server! -   / discord  
sub to main channel! -    / @mari0834  

The commands
1.Make the scoreboard - /scoreboard objectives add rightclicknpc minecraft.custom:minecraft.talked_to_villager

2. summon your villager - /summon villager ~ ~ ~ {NoGravity:1,Tags:["rightclicknpc"],NoAI:1b,Silent:1b,Invulnerable:1b,ActiveEffects:[{Id:14b,Amplifier:200b,Duration:2000000000,ShowParticles:0b}],Offers:{}}

summon your mob using generator (DONT FORGET TO ADD THE TAG, Tags:["righclicknpc2"] ) -
https://mcstacker.net/

3. REPEATING COMMAND - /execute as @e[tag=rightclicknpc2] at @s run tp @e[tag=rightclicknpc,limit=1,sort=nearest] ^ ^.1 ^.3

4. REPEATING COMMAND - /execute as @e[tag=rightclicknpc] at @s if entity @a[scores={rightclicknpc=1..},distance=..3] run INSERT COMMAND

5.CONNECT THE LAST CHAIN COMMAND TO THE REPEATING COMMAND - /scoreboard players set @a[scores={rightclicknpc=1..}] rightclicknpc 0

show more

Share/Embed